Filipino Language:Key To National Identity

For every country they have their own languages or dialects which they used to communicate with other people.These languages are very important for the identity of one nation or country.
Here in the Philippines we have our own languages.We have English which is our International language and Filipino our National language.We also have different dialects some of them are Iloco,Bicolano,Cebuano,Tagalog,Waray etc.And don't forget that Manuel L.Quezon is the father of Filipino language.
